Output dd9aa958bfc9d134696107a211f9ce4153c8b803c4ddc19f06699b733b821359:71

value
621132
script pubkey
OP_0 OP_PUSHBYTES_20 6eda2b9131826c02ea82650a580a7a9a99ff868f
address
bc1qdmdzhyf3sfkq965zv599szn6n2vllp50x3mwwa
transaction
dd9aa958bfc9d134696107a211f9ce4153c8b803c4ddc19f06699b733b821359
spent
true